A natural gas-fired furnance in textile plant is used to provide steam at 130C/ At time of high demand, the furnace supplies heat to the steam at a rate of 30 MJ/s. The plant also uses up to 6 MW of electrical power purchsed from the local power company. The plant management is cinsidering converting the exiting process plant into a cogeneration plant to meeet both their process-heat and power requirements. Your job is to come up with some desegns. Designs based on a gas turbene or a steam turbine are to be considered. First decide whether a system based on a gas turbine or steam turbine will best serve the purpose, considering the cost and the complexity. Then propose your design for the cogeneration plant compleate with pressure and temperatures and the mass flow rates. Show that proposed design meets the power and process-heat requiere of the plant.
